With headquarters in Calgary, Alberta Canada, with additional sales and support offices located in the United Kingdom and the United States, K-PAR's products are marketed worldwide through a network of Distributors, OEMs and Solution Providers. The company's flagship product, Archimedia, is a feature-rich software solution that is known for easy integration with COLD, WorkFlow, Medical and Document Imaging applications.
